Responsible for the provision of short‑term flexible support, both at the staffing and operational level, to catering units in specific areas, ensuring that units operate in line with Aberdeenshire Council policies and procedures. The post holder is expected to demonstrate a commitment to quality service delivery through continuous improvement for the benefit of the Service and the organisation.
Hours of work: Monday to Friday, 6.5 hours per week. Term time only.

Requirements:
- Minimum requirement of one reference, which must be your current or most recent employer.
- Regulated work with Children and/or Protected Adults under the Protection of Vulnerable Groups (Scotland) Act 2007.
- The preferred candidate will be required to join the PVG Scheme or undergo a PVG Scheme update check.
- Where an individual has spent a continuous period of 3 months or more out of the UK in the last 5 years, an Overseas Criminal Record Check will be required.
- A confirmed offer of employment and commencement in the post will be subject to the outcome of both of these pre‑employment checks being deemed satisfactory.
